Hi - I got quite excited when I heard that Google had implemented DKIM for Google Apps, and hoped we would be able to reduce the number of our apps' messages that end up in spam folders. I've written an article about DKIM, why you should implement it now, and how to do this with Google Apps here:
http://neogregious.blogspot.com/2011/01/dkim-for-google-apps-and-appengine.html Unfortunately I found that DKIM for Google Apps does not translate into DKIM for Appengine. Depending on how quickly DKIM spreads, this could make sending email from Appengine pointless, as spam filters will make non-DKIM ever more strongly associated with spam.
